New York State Announces Statewide Network for Health Care Records

NEW YORK — The New York eHealth Collaborative (NYeC), along with the New York State Department of Health, announced that three Regional Health Information Organizations (RHIOs) and three health information exchange (HIE) vendors will participate in the Statewide Health Information Network of New York, (SHIN-NY) which will function similarly to a public utility.

Medical Center’s Pediatric Patients Create New Patient Tower With Legos

TORRANCE, Calif. –– Pediatric Burn Unit patients at Torrance Memorial Medical Center recently teamed with workers from McCarthy Building Companies Inc. to create mini renditions of the new hospital patient tower using Legos, and to mark the tower’s final concrete pour. The event took place in view of the project site where construction of the medical center’s 398,350-square-foot patient tower is underway.

Reading Hospital and Medical Center to Acquire Surgical Institute

WEST READING, Pa. — The Reading Hospital and Medical Center (TRHMC) of West Reading, Pa., and the Surgical Institute of Reading (SIR) jointly announced that TRHMC will acquire SIR, which will become a division of TRHMC. The transaction is expected to be completed this summer following review by the Pennsylvania Department of Health and the Pennsylvania Office of the Attorney General.

Just What the Doctor Ordered

Sutter Medical Center is a State-Of-The Art Facility That Will Replace an Antiquated Hospital

When open in the fall of 2014, the new $284 million Sutter Medical Center in Santa Rosa, Calif., will boast the latest health care, building and sustainable technologies available to address emerging advancements in treatment.

Monofilament Textiles

Sefar Architecture releases Vision, a metal-coated precision fabric interlayer, typically laminated within glass or other transparent materials to create aesthetic design possibilities in exterior glass facades. Ideal for windows and interior and decorative glass partition wall systems, it delivers light refraction and adds unique dimension without impeding views from the building interior, according to the company.

Ice Maker and Dispenser

The MDT5N25 machine from Scotsman is a touch-free, air-cooled nugget ice maker and dispenser, commonly used in health care facilities. The machine can weigh up to 532 pounds. Producing soft and chewable ice within 24 hours, it can also store up to 26 pounds of ice at a time, according to the company. Its 25 percent noise reduction makes the nugget ice machine ideal for quiet hallways.

Michelle Mahfouz

Michelle Mahfouz has been appointed as executive vice president and COO for Texas Medical Center. Most recently, Mahfouz worked with Sterling Bank, where she holds 18 years of experience in administration, operations, productivity, human resources and process improvement. Previously, she served as senior vice president for Compass Bank’s business banking division in Houston, Texas. Additionally, Mahfouz held other managerial positions at Bank of America.
